Lake Jackson, TX Profile


Lake Jackson, TX, population 27,386, is located in Texas's Brazoria county, about 47.4 miles from Pasadena and 50.6 miles from Houston.

Through the 90's Lake Jackson's population has grown by about 16%. It is estimated that in the first 5 years of this decade the population of Lake Jackson has grown by about 4%.

Lake Jackson's property crime levels tend to be lower than Texas's average level. The same data shows violent crime levels in Lake Jackson tend to be much lower than Texas's average level.
